Suryakumar Yadav appeared sad over Mumbai Indians (MI)’s choice to retire out batter Tilak Varma throughout their IPL 2025 match towards the Lucknow Tremendous Giants (LSG) on Friday. Tilak, who was MI’s affect substitute, had managed simply 25 off 23 balls with two boundaries when Mitchell Santner with a profession IPL strike-rate of 106 was despatched in. MI head coach Mahela Jayawardene mentioned it wasn’t good to retire, however instructed that the choice was a tactical one as Tilak was struggling to time the ball.
Suryakumar, India’s T20I captain, was not proud of the transfer. In a viral video, Jayawardene was seen conveying the message to Suryakumar, who appeared a bit disillusioned with Santner changing Tilak within the penultimate over.

Needing 24 runs off the final seven balls in pursuit of a difficult 204, MI opted to retire Tilak, however the technique did not work as they managed solely 191 for 5 of their 20 overs, shedding the sport by 12 runs.
“I believe Tilak batted nicely for us once we misplaced that wicket and that partnership with Surya and he simply needed to get going however he simply could not then,” Jayawardene mentioned.
“I waited until the previous couple of overs hoping that as a result of he (Tilak) spent a while there so he ought to have been in a position to get that hit out of the way in which however I simply felt that on the finish that I wanted somebody contemporary to go as he was struggling,” he added.
Captain Hardik Pandya (28 off 16 balls) smashed a six off the primary ball from Avesh Khan within the ultimate over, however the bowler restricted MI to only three runs off the remaining 5 deliveries, with Mitchell Santner dealing with simply two balls.
A disillusioned Jayawardene mirrored that they wanted to be extra “ruthless” in match conditions to cross the road.
“I believe midway level, even on the 14th over mark, we had been in it, 12 balls, 14 balls out, we had been par rating with them…we had the sport in management more often than not even after shedding these two early wickets but it surely was simply disappointing that we simply could not end it,” he mentioned.
“I believe it is early season so we have to be a bit extra ruthless once we’re in these type of conditions to try to end a recreation off.”
